‘Day of Reckoning’ gets 82,000 UK viewers on Bravo.

February 5, 2009 by admin  
Filed under affliction-mma.com

The UK television ratings for Bravo on the week ending January 25 show that ‘Day of Reckoning’  got 82,000 viewers. The show aired on the Sunday following the live event. That’s an improvement on what many of the UFC’s  shows got on Bravo before they moved to Setanta Sports last year.
